WebLe Fort Orléans était un fort français qui fut le premier fort de tous les pays européens construit sur les bords du fleuve Missouri. C'était un pivot stratégique dans le vaste empire de la Nouvelle-France s'étendant de Montréal, Canada, jusqu'au Nouveau-Mexique. C'était le premier établissement permanent au Missouri à la limite occidentale du Pays des Illinois.

WebThe earliest known European explorer to visit the Saline River country was the Frenchman Etienne Veniard de Bourgmont who crossed through present day Saline County, Kansas, in 1724. His mission was to establish a fort on the Missouri River and negotiate a peace treaty between France and the Plains Comanche, Kansa and other Indian tribes. thep861.ccWebDe Bourgmont was censored for his handling of a battle with the Ottawa tribe but fled before authorities could capture him.
